I bet one (if not the) reason why we cannot switch between
ISAR_USE_CACHED_BASE_REPO on and off for the same build output is that the
chroots always have the wrong apt sources configured.
That strongly suggests that we want to get rid of hard-coding base-apt into the
chroots because it breaks too many things (like apt on the target). We should
rather switch it managing those URLs dynamically, either from the outside
(proxies) or via temporarily applied rules that are reverted after each task so
that we can restart with arbitrary settings at any point.
